In recent years, large-screen and full-touch screen series mobile phones have gradually occupied the dominant position in the mobile phone industry, and the use of mobile phone screen protective films has become more and more widespread.

At present, there are many kinds of mobile phone films on the market, mainly blue film, frosted film, mirror film, etc. There are mainly 4 kinds of production materials: PP, PVC, PET, ARM.
We should mainly pay attention to the following two elements when selecting mobile phone films.
Transmittance
Mobile phone films made of PET and ARM have better light transmittance. A mobile phone film with poor light transmittance will make it very difficult for people to use the mobile phone and increase eye fatigue.

Especially when the screen is under-illuminated, it is difficult to see the fonts, the eye ciliary muscles will always be in a state of tension, the lens continues to maintain a large convexity, and the eyes are easily tired due to over-adjustment.
Durability
The mobile phone film is mainly to protect the screen, and the wear of the mobile phone film is inevitable, so we should choose some mobile phone films with wear resistance when choosing mobile phone films. Generally speaking, the higher the wear resistance of the mobile phone film, the higher the smoothness.

When the phone film has scratches or bubbles, it should be replaced immediately, otherwise it will affect the clarity and cause eye fatigue.
Is it really helpful to choose blue light film to prevent blue light?
The blue light film on the market has always been favored by consumers, so can blue light film really prevent blue light?
The experiment results of the curiosity laboratory co-organized by the Hangzhou Association for Science and Technology show that the anti-blue light film has almost no resistance to blue light.

At the same time, some experts said that blue light's damage to the human body mainly comes from two points. One is high intensity, such as LED lighting. The light contains a large amount of blue light that may cause damage to the retina, but the blue light emitted by mobile phones can damage the retinal tissue far. Not up to the magnitude of the hazard.
